Bead Plate: The Master Record of Every Hand
The bead plate is a grid that logs each hand in the order it was dealt. The standard layout uses six rows per column. The first hand sits in the top-left cell, the second hand goes directly below it, and the grid fills downward to the sixth row. The seventh hand starts the next column to the right. Continue this pattern across the plate and you get a chronological, left-to-right history of the shoe.
Ties follow a special rule. When a tie occurs, it is marked in the current cell — usually with a green line, circle, or letter — and the next non-tie result is recorded in the same column. In other words, a tie does not advance the plate to the next row and does not create a new column. This rule matters later when you compare the bead plate with the derived roads, because different platforms handle ties slightly differently on the derived roads themselves.
Why start with the bead plate? Because every derived road is mathematically constructed from the same stream of results. If you understand how the bead plate fills, you will find it much easier to see why a derived road redraws the way it does.
The Four Derived Roads and Their Construction Rules
Derived roads are not independent records. Each one is a transformation of the results already shown in the Big Road, which is itself the first derived display most players learn. The four roads form a family with progressively longer memory: Big Road shows raw streaks, Big Eye Boy looks one column back, Small Road looks two columns back, and Cockroach Road looks three columns back.
Big Road
The Big Road is built from simple rules. Consecutive wins for the same side stack vertically in the same column. When the winning side changes, a new column starts to the right. This creates a visual pattern where tall columns represent streaks and short columns represent zigzag play.
For example, five Banker wins in a row would appear as a single column with five stacked circles. A result of Player only appears in the Big Road by ending the Banker streak and starting a new column. Ties are noted but generally do not break a column; they are recorded on the current circle and the next win/loss decision continues in the same row structure. Some platforms handle ties differently, so the same caveat about checking the key applies.
Big Eye Boy
Big Eye Boy is the first derived road. It is read from the Big Road and does not begin until the second column of the Big Road exists. For each entry in the Big Road, the rule is:
- If the entry is in the first row of its column, compare it with the entry in the previous column at the same first row. Same result = red, different = blue.
- If the entry is below the first row, compare it with the entry directly above it in the same column. Same result = red, different = blue.
Big Eye Boy answers an important question: does the Big Road look organized? When it prints long runs of the same color, the underlying Big Road is following a predictable pattern. When it alternates frequently, the Big Road is choppy.
Small Road
Small Road works exactly like Big Eye Boy, but with one key difference: instead of comparing against the previous column, it compares against the column two positions back. It also begins later, starting from the third column of the Big Road. For first-row entries, the comparison target is the cell in the column two back at the same row. For lower rows, the comparison target is still the cell directly above in the current column.
Because Small Road extends further into the history, it is less sensitive to the immediate last hand. Players use it to check whether the pattern that Big Eye Boy shows is holding over a longer span.
Cockroach Road
Cockroach Road continues the same logic one more step back. It compares against the column three positions back and begins from the fourth column of the Big Road. It is the least reactive of the four derived roads and tends to stay stable for longer stretches. A streak in Cockroach Road suggests that the same structural pattern has been repeating for a substantial number of hands.
| Derived Road | Starts From | Comparison Reference | Best Used To |
|---|---|---|---|
| Big Road | First hand | None — raw display | Spot streaks and immediate alternation |
| Big Eye Boy | 2nd column | 1 column back | Gauge how orderly the Big Road is |
| Small Road | 3rd column | 2 columns back | Check if the pattern persists beyond the last hand |
| Cockroach Road | 4th column | 3 columns back | Identify the longest structural trend |
How to Read a Roadmap in Eight Steps
Now that the construction rules are clear, here is a repeatable reading routine. It works for any baccarat table that displays bead plates and derived roads.
- Confirm the color key. Identify which color represents Player, Banker, and Tie before reading anything else.
- Identify the display type. Check the label or the position of the grid. The bead plate is the grid with six rows per column. The derived roads sit to the right or below it on most layouts.
- Locate the newest hand. On the bead plate, the newest recorded result is the most recently filled cell. On the derived roads, it is the rightmost entry. Reading from the wrong end is the quickest way to draw the wrong conclusion.
- Read columns as streaks. A tall column on the Big Road means repeated consecutive wins for one side. The longer the column, the longer the streak.
- Read the space between columns as zigzag. Many short columns next to each other mean the game is alternating sides rapidly.
- Compare Big Eye Boy and Small Road. If Big Eye Boy is steady but Small Road is mixed, the pattern is short-lived. If both are steady in the same direction, the structural pattern is more established.
- Note the amount of data. A road with six entries is almost meaningless. A road with fifty entries shows a real structure worth analyzing.
- Convert the read into a bankroll decision. Roadmaps help you choose when to be conservative or when to step back. They never tell you to raise your stake.

Common Mistakes That Skew Roadmap Reading
The most frequent errors are structural, not mathematical. Here is what to watch for:
- Treating a tie as a column break. On most tables, a tie is noted in the current cell and does not advance the column. If you treat it as a new column, every subsequent derived road will be offset.
- Ignoring the lag on derived roads. Big Eye Boy has fewer entries than the Big Road because it starts at the second column. Small Road and Cockroach Road start even later. A player who compares lengths without accounting for this lag will misjudge the history.
- Confusing the comparison offsets. Big Eye Boy references one column back, Small Road references two columns back, and Cockroach Road references three columns back. Swapping them produces a completely different reading.
- Believing a balanced or focused road is a prediction. The fact that the last twelve hands formed a neat pattern does not increase the probability of the next hand following it. Each hand in baccarat is an independent event.
- Reading with too little data. Do not draw conclusions from a road that shows only a handful of hands. The display needs a meaningful sample before the structure it reveals is worth acting on.
